Cagenello, Maria Anna (Del Mastro)
Maria Anna Del Mastro Cagenello, 91, of Bloomfield, CT died peacefully on April 14, 2022, surrounded by her loving family. Maria was born on June 17, 1930, in Hartford, Connecticut to the late Pietro and Esterina (Monaco) DelMastro. Maria met the love of her life Donald Cagenello in high school. They graduated Weaver High School Class of 1948, and Maria started working for the State of Connecticut. She and Donald reconnected, and they were married June 6, 1953. Don and Maria enjoyed 69 years of marriage and their love story has been an inspiration to their children and grandchildren. Maria loved spending time with her family and cooking big
meals for family Sunday dinners. She was famous for her delicious pasta sauces and pizzas. She loved to travel and spend time at their lakeside home in Otis, Mass. She also loved going to the beach, casinos, and horse races. Maria was a devout Catholic with the most positive spirit and eternal source of empathy, compassion and caring for others.
Maria was a devoted wife, mother, grandmother, great grandmother and sister.
